Modern e-commerce creates intense competition for popular items. Limited production runs, supply chain disruptions, and viral social media trends can make certain products nearly impossible to find through traditional shopping methods. Manual stock checking is inefficient and often results in missed opportunities, especially for items that restock briefly and sell out quickly.
